Desert Aire woman dies in accident
DESERT AIRE — An accident around noon on Monday, April 27, took the life of a Desert Aire woman.
Cricelia Zepeda Acevedo, 38, was driving north on state Route 243 near milepost 5 when her vehicle drifted off the road and onto the right shoulder, according to the Washington State Patrol. Zepeda Acevedo overcorrected and crossed back across the road, where her car collided with a southbound vehicle driven by Verlyn Coulson, 31, of Mattawa. Zepeda Acevedo was pronounced dead at the accident scene. Coulson, a Port of Mattawa commissioner, was injured and transported to Kadlec Regional Medical Center in Kennewick.
Highway 243 was closed for about five hours as both vehicles were partially blocking the southbound lane. Zepeda Acevedo’s 2007 Pontiac Grand Prix and Coulson’s 2006 Chevrolet Silverado pickup were totaled.
